Главная страница
    Top.Mail.Ru    Яндекс.Метрика
Форум: "Базы";
Текущий архив: 2004.02.02;
Скачать: [xml.tar.bz2];

Вниз

Медленно работает   Найти похожие ветки 

 
СержК   (2004-01-06 13:25) [0]

Уважаемые мастера подскажите.
Использую 3 запроса. На событие AfterScroll первого перечитывается второй запрос. На событие AfterScroll второго перечитывается третий запрос. У пользователя сетка 10 Мбит\с, машина слабенькая. Когда в БД было мало записей работало не плохо, сейчас база пухнет - тормоза уже проявляются. Как избежать дальнейших проблем? Буду признателен за советы.


 
Sandman25   (2004-01-06 13:29) [1]

Перечитывать явно - при нажатии кнопки. Незачем считывать данные, если пользователь просто жмет стрелку вниз, чтобы добраться до нужной ему записи.
Запрос создается один раз и использует параметры, надеюсь?


 
СержК   (2004-01-06 13:34) [2]

Да запрос создается один раз и использует параметры, но заставить директора (программа написана для него) чтобы он нажимал кнопки думаю будет очень проблематично. Придется искать выход в другом решении.


 
Карелин Артем   (2004-01-06 13:37) [3]

СержК (06.01.04 13:25)
У меня такая же схема, вот только летает "со свистом". Может дело в индексах? Статистику по запросу смотрел?


 
dimm22   (2004-01-06 13:48) [4]

Пользуй pFIBDataSet. Выставишь в нём WaitEndMasterScroll, поставишь нужное время задержки и всё. Как результат, запрос выполняется только тогда, когда ты спозиционировался на запись и выждал на ней указаное время. И не надо никакой AfterScroll обрабатывать.


 
СержК   (2004-01-06 13:49) [5]

Карелин Артем © (06.01.04 13:37) [3]
Если не сложно, подскажите как и где ее посмотреть?


 
Карелин Артем   (2004-01-06 14:01) [6]

http://www.ems-hitech.com/ibmanager/docs.phtml?docID=595
Анализ производительности
Отображает информацию о производительности запроса. Эта закладка становится доступной только поле того, как запрос будет выполнен хотябы один раз. Нажатие на соответствующих кнопках переключает следующие режимы: Чтение, Обновления, Удаления, Вставки, Сводная. На странице Сводная вы можете скопировать результаты анализа в буфер. На этой странице отображается следующая информация: время запроса, используемая память, выполненные операции. Нажатием на заголовках столбцов вы можете сортировать информацию.


 
Карелин Артем   (2004-01-06 14:03) [7]

Еще план смотри. На http://ibase.ru/develop.htm про это можно узнать.


 
СержК   (2004-01-06 14:07) [8]

Большое спасибо, буду разбираться. Поздравляю всех с наступающим Рождеством.



Страницы: 1 вся ветка

Форум: "Базы";
Текущий архив: 2004.02.02;
Скачать: [xml.tar.bz2];

Наверх





Память: 0.46 MB
Время: 0.01 c
3-2018
belkova
2004-01-06 09:44
2004.02.02
SQL-запрос из разных БД


3-1957
Виталий
2004-01-09 15:52
2004.02.02
ApplyUpdates


3-1968
BorisUK
2004-01-09 12:10
2004.02.02
Вопрос принудительного разрыва соединения с RemoteDataModule


1-2204
sbuffoon
2004-01-20 23:52
2004.02.02
Timer


3-2001
Марат
2004-01-07 14:44
2004.02.02
Объединение запросов





Afrikaans Albanian Arabic Armenian Azerbaijani Basque Belarusian Bulgarian Catalan Chinese (Simplified) Chinese (Traditional) Croatian Czech Danish Dutch English Estonian Filipino Finnish French
Galician Georgian German Greek Haitian Creole Hebrew Hindi Hungarian Icelandic Indonesian Irish Italian Japanese Korean Latvian Lithuanian Macedonian Malay Maltese Norwegian
Persian Polish Portuguese Romanian Russian Serbian Slovak Slovenian Spanish Swahili Swedish Thai Turkish Ukrainian Urdu Vietnamese Welsh Yiddish Bengali Bosnian
Cebuano Esperanto Gujarati Hausa Hmong Igbo Javanese Kannada Khmer Lao Latin Maori Marathi Mongolian Nepali Punjabi Somali Tamil Telugu Yoruba
Zulu
Английский Французский Немецкий Итальянский Португальский Русский Испанский